theenergystLatest Public Attitudes Tracker shows support for renewables remains sky-hightheenergyst.comThe latest Public Attitudes Tracker, published by the Department for Energy Security and Net Zero, shows that support for renewables remains consistently high at eight in every ten people. 81% of people support using renewable energy for electricity, fuel and heat, up from 78% in the previous survey four months earlier.
